Pour atteindre l’objectif LoadView effectue une série d’itérations lors des tests de charge basés sur les objectifs.
Chaque itération comprend les étapes suivantes :
- Mesures et analyses.
- Étape de réglage de la charge (aucune mesure effectuée).
Mesures et analyses
Au cours de l’étape, LoadView calcule le temps de réponse moyen de l’étape – Avg. durée d’une transaction simulée sur le site Web cible lors de l’itération actuelle – pour définir une charge utilisateur cible pour la prochaine itération de test.
Pour assurer la précision, l’appareil est exécuté plusieurs fois au cours de l’étape. Le nombre d’exécutions pendant la phase est défini par le paramètre taux d’ajustement. Donc Avg. durée est calculé pour le nombre total de réponses qui équivaut au nombre d’utilisateurs simulés fois le paramètre de taux d’ajustement.
La mesure s’arrête lorsque les réponses pour toutes les sessions utilisateur simulées sont reçues.
Pour calculer le niveau de charge pour la prochaine itération, la formule suivante est utilisée :
Charge utilisateur
=
Objectif transactionnel par min
x
Avg.Duration
Étape de réglage de la charge
L’étape est un temps nécessaire pour atteindre le prochain niveau de charge utilisateur. Il peut prendre du temps pour les serveurs injecteurs LoadView pour atteindre le niveau de charge cible (95% ou plus) mais pas plus de 1 min.
Au moins trois itérations pendant pas moins de 10 minutes sont nécessaires pour terminer un test avec succès. Si l’objectif est atteint plus tôt que la durée spécifiée, le système continuera à tester.